Subject: Memtrace cut-over complete

Team,

Cut-over to Memtrace v2 for GPU memory profiling finished last night. Old v1 agents are disabled; any tickets referencing v1 dashboards should be closed as resolved-by-migration. Sampling overhead is now under 2% and allocation traces include kernel names. Known gap: profiles older than 30 days were not migrated. Point customers at the v2 docs for setup questions. For reference when troubleshooting, the agent now runs with the following configuration.

settings of bagaf-bawip:
[aldax]
port = 5000
region = south-4
host = aldax.brasklabs.corp
team = brivan
timeout_ms = 2000
retries = 2

**Artifact signing — Pellgrove public API docs build.** The pagination reference pages are generated artifacts, and every generated bundle must be signed before publication so downstream mirrors can verify integrity. As a contractor, you only need to sign the docs bundle after changing pagination examples or cursor parameter descriptions. The build script handles everything except the key itself, which it expects on input. The key to use is:

deploy key for baweg-bajeg: bky9_DYLNv2wGq

Night-shift staff: Floor 4 of the Tellhaven Building opens this week. After 21:00, access is via the rear stairwell only; the lifts are locked out overnight during the settling period. Complete a walk-through of the new floor once per shift and log it. The stairwell keypad accepts the code below.

badge for yahop-fawep: bdg-XBKXI-68071

Hey — quick handover before I'm out. Compaction on the Pipewren queue is currently manual because the auto-compactor kept eating tombstones early (ticket's in the backlog). Run it nightly from the ops box; takes ~20 min and the consumers on the Bramleigh cluster won't notice. If disk hits 80% before the nightly run, kick it off early. Watch segment 12 — it's cranky and sometimes needs a second pass. Should the compactor admin session expire mid-run, re-authenticate with the recovery passphrase below.

strongbox words: druath-quenael